# Flaglight Rollouts — Approvals

Quick version for on-call: any rollout touching more than 5% of traffic needs an approval in Flaglight before the ramp continues. Kill switches don't need approval — just flip them and note it in the incident channel. Scheduled ramps pause automatically if error budget burns hot. If you're stuck at 2 a.m. with a pending approval, there's one person authorized to override, and that's the approver below.

account owner for tagep-bafof: Norael Gilax Juleth

During the Quillmatch CI run, the pairing service showed GC pauses exceeding 900ms under the soak test, which caused the mutual-auth handshake to time out and surface as intermittent certificate errors. We confirmed the pauses stem from the candidate-cache growing unbounded when the test fixture replays stale queues; no cryptographic material is affected. Mitigation caps the cache at 50k entries and the handshake timeout was left unchanged for review. The trace token for the failing run appears below.

build token for tajeg-bajep: htk14_409ba9df6b8acb

Partner SFTP Drop — Meridell Exchange. Each night around 02:00 we sweep the partner drop directory, validate manifests, and promote files into the Meridell ingest queue. If a release includes schema changes, flip the `manifest_v2` flag first or the sweep will quietly skip the new files (ask us how we know). To trigger a manual sweep via the ops endpoint, call it with the bearer token below.

login token, yajeg-fawif: eyJhbGciOiJIUzI1NiIsInR5cCI6IkpXVCJ9.eyJzdWIiOiIEdPQYnZXaZIn0.HSRTnYZBx0Qc

## Further Reading

Quick primer for support: our canary gates on Fernwick are stricter than they look. A new build only rolls past 5% traffic if error rate, p95 latency, and checkout success all stay green for 30 minutes — any breach auto-rolls back, which is usually why a "fix" a customer is waiting on seems stuck. Don't promise ETAs during a canary hold. The full gating rules and current thresholds live on the internal page.

runbook for yadup-fahif: https://jira.qorvelcorp.internal/spaces/spaces/spaces/b46212397071